Job description
Position:
Embedded Software Engineer - Energy Systems
Company:
Toyota Material Handling
Compensation:
$74k-$95k/yr
Location:
USA, Greene, NY
Employment type:
Full Time
Work Arrangement:
On-site
Short Summary:
Join our Team as an Embedded Software Engineer to design and develop embedded firmware for advanced energy and motive power systems, contributing to Battery Management Systems (BMS), fuel cell controllers, and more.
Responsibilities:
- Design and implement embedded firmware in C/C++ for energy storage and motive power applications.
- Develop software for Battery Management Systems (BMS), fuel cell controllers, and related embedded products.
- Create reusable software components for multiple embedded platforms.
- Contribute to software architecture and product design reviews.
- Support software throughout the product lifecycle.
- Partner with engineers to deliver integrated solutions.
- Perform software integration, debugging, testing, and validation.
- Resolve software and hardware integration issues.
Requirement:
- Bachelor's degree in Computer Engineering, Software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Computer Science, or a related discipline.
- Proficiency in embedded software development in C/C++.
- Knowledge of bare-metal development and Real-Time Operating Systems (RTOS).
- Understanding of embedded communication protocols (CAN, I²C, SPI, UART).
- Strong debugging and analytical problem-solving skills.
- Ability to collaborate effectively within a cross-functional team.
